7/10
A decent film that just needed to make the main character a little more likable
jtindahouse7 January 2022
Warning: Spoilers
When your lead character is a blind girl it is going to be pretty hard to make her unlikable. Even with all the pride she shows and how rude she can be to her friends and family, we are willing to forgive it because we understand things are tough for her. But then when you go the step further and make her a thief it begins to get a little hard. I understand it plays into the story later on, but the number one rule in horror screenwriting is to make us like about the character/s, so we care about their fate. This was an otherwise good film that slipped up in that sense.

The second too acts of this film are quite well done. The villains (while a little dumb and illogical) are also menacing and even a little charismatic. The girl on the app 'Kelly' is a good addition to the film too. If anything she's the character that I would've been worried for if she were in danger. The suspense scenes are not perfect, but they do enough to keep us interested and needing to know what's going to happen next.

I didn't always feel that the stakes were high enough - there's an odd patch in the middle of the film where I wasn't sure which direction they were going to go in, but the ending made up for that and ensured that there was something to be feared. I had a good time with 'See for Me' and would recommend it. It's not perfect but it does enough to stay afloat and then some. 7/10.

5/10
Why didn't any back up come for the cop? Warning: Spoilers
I liked this film ok but this was my big annoyance with it. One lone woman cop would not come out for a home invasion check. Even if the 911 call was cancelled by Sophie, they'd still assume the 3 intruders reported could possibly be in the house and send at least 2 cops to check it out.

And when the cop called for backup, that signals an emergency to her fellow officers yet no other officers seemed to rush to the residence to give her the backup she needed. A whole hour goes by after she called for more cops and still no sign of them. Either the rest of the police force hated their fellow cop or it's just incredibly poor writing there.

I liked the lead character and didn't find her unlikable at all so i'm confused to see so many reviews saying that. I thought it was interesting that she cut a deal with the thieves to keep the cops away. I'd have done the same thing too to save my skin.

I guess stealing the wine bottle was bad, but it didn't make me hate her guts for doing it.

I do think it's a stretch that someone would hire a blind girl to house sit a huge mansion like that alone in the woods. You'd think she'd at least bring a friend to stay with her.

I give it a 5 because it was suspenseful...but the whole cop scenario mid way through and the missing backup ruined things. When a lone cop calls for backup on a home invasion check, her fellow cops would get out there asap.

3/10
See Something Else
thesar-28 May 2022
"Hush"! I heard a better version is on Netflix. And "Don't Breathe" on...any other platform.

There. I gave you my recommendation. See "Don't Breathe" or "Hush" instead of "See for Me." But, if you feel the need for a triple feature some night, fine, you can include this. But, only because I can't think of another movie this is hyper-similar to.

Our incredibly unlikeable hero of the story is blind and somehow always manages to get around an unfamiliar house where she's cat-sitting and not be seen, for the most part, by three robber intruders. Even more unbelievable, she's holding her phone with the flashlight on while she's talking with a "See for Me" video chat service that helps blind people see in unfamiliar locations. And the robbers still can't track down this victim.

The person on the other end of the "See for Me" service is the only likable character and totally reminded me of Brooke Langton way back on Melrose Place. Not to mention, the lead totally reminded me of a much younger Sarah Polley. But, that's neither here nor there.

This plot is absurd and unrealistic at best, and littered with way too many plot holes at worst. And that lead character we're supposed to root for is so bad and unpleasant, you really only root for Not-Brooke Langton and she's thousands of miles away.

This is on Shudder and I love Shudder. But this REALLY feels like a D-grade Netflix thriller.

***

Final Thoughts: Yeah, I have to go here: Like the blind lead, don't see this movie.
